简要总结

Turner Syndrome (TS) is associated with osteopenia and osteoporosis. Reduced bone mineral density (BMD) and increased risk of fractures are present in many younger and middle-aged women with TS. The objective is therefore to describe longitudinal changes in BMD in TS.

The study is an observational follow-up study. Examinations at baseline, after 5 and 10 years.

Bone mineral density is measured by dual energy x-ray absorptiometry (DEXA) and bone turnover by bone markers.

Main Outcome Measures: Bone mineral density (BMD; grams/ square centimetre) were measured at lumbar spine, hip and the non-dominant forearm.

入选标准

  • Turner syndrome verified by karyotyping

排除标准

  • untreated hypothyroidism or hyperthyroidism
  • present or past malignant diseases
  • clinical liver disease
  • treatment with drugs known to interfere with bone metabolism (e.g. glucocorticoids)
